Last November, U.S. Bank announced it was testing custom stablecoin issuance on the Stellar network. Bloomberg covered it as a signal that one of the largest banks in the United States saw a public blockchain as viable infrastructure for regulated money. Our earlier post on that announcement has the background.

Now, U.S. Bank has announced its first pilot transaction on the Stellar network: utilizing USBDC, the bank’s proprietary U.S. dollar-backed stablecoin, to enable a cross-border payment between its entities in North America and Europe.

It is one of the first bank-issued stablecoins deployed on a public blockchain. The value moved onchain while the transaction stayed connected to the bank’s core finance, risk, compliance, and operations systems.

Why this milestone is different

Plenty of institutions have run blockchain experiments in a sandbox. This pilot ran through the bank’s internally developed Digital Asset Platform, integrated with the systems and controls U.S. Bank already uses to move money. The pilot evaluates the full lifecycle a regulated issuer needs: minting, payment, redemption, freezing, and clawback.

A bank cannot put assets on a network that offers speed without control. Compliance has to hold at the same layer the money moves on, every time, without exception.

What the network provided

Stellar was conceived as infrastructure for regulated financial services from its inception, and the features U.S. Bank exercised in this pilot live in the protocol itself. Issuers can freeze assets, claw back funds, and set authorization requirements at the asset level. Those controls are native to the network and part of how it works, meaning an issuer inherits critical compliance features instead of having to build and then manage them on their own.

The performance profile follows the same design logic. Settlement finalizes in seconds, transaction costs stay below a cent, and the network has maintained 99.99% uptime for more than a decade. Cross-border treasury movement demands all three at once, on every transaction, in both directions.

What comes next

U.S. Bank and the Stellar Development Foundation are evaluating further applications together: liquidity management, collateral mobility, and cross-border treasury operations among them.
